Description
The perfect Christmas stocking filler: three festive tales from the brilliant pen of Kate Atkinson.
'Lucy would have challenged anyone not to cry at the sight of their child in a Nativity play. Even a sheepish Maude, even a scowling Beatrice - currently attempting a Chinese burn on an adjacent angel. A shepherd shouted something incomprehensible to Joseph. One of the Wise Men wet himself. Beatrice waved enthusiastically - a little too enthusiastically - at Lucy from the angelic choir. It was better than any religion, Lucy thought.'
From the award-winning author of LIFE AFTER LIFE, SHRINES OF GAIETY and DEATH AT THE SIGN OF THE ROOK
